Review: “Sir Red” – Swatch GB753

In watchmaking, Swiss made watches have traditionally been viewed as superior, and rightfully so. Swiss brands have the longstanding heritage and expertise to produce masterpieces of fine engineering, elevating horology to the levels of an entirely different art form. The words "Swiss Made" alone are often enough to command higher prices. What then can you do if you wanted a piece of Swiss horology, without